Non-Local Curvature Gravity Cosmology via Noether Symmetries
Abstract
We consider extensions of General Relativity based on the non-local function $f(R, \Box^{-1} R)$, where $R$ is the Ricci curvature scalar and the non-locality is due to the term $\Box^{-1} R$. We focus on cosmological minisuperspaces and select viable models by the Noether Symmetry Approach. Then we find viable exact solutions pointing out the role of non-locality in cosmology.
